Trucks can cause major damage when they are involved in crashes near Melrose Park, IL. In fact, recent Illinois Department of Transportation data shows that truck accidents make up approximately 10 percent of all fatal traffic accidents within the state. According to the same data, 18.6 percent of all Illinois truck accidents involved serious injuries. One of the most dangerous things a driver can do behind the wheel is operate a truck while fatigued. Being awake for 18 consecutive hours is equivalent to having a blood alcohol content of .05 percent. While New Jersey and Arkansas are the only states to have regulations against drowsy driving, the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ration has enacted strict hours-of-service regulations to make sure that truck drivers get enough rest when they have to drive long hours on extended trips:
Truck drivers should pull over when they are feeling fatigued or drowsy. According to the groundbreaking Large Truck Crash Causation Study, pressure from employers to meet tight schedules was a leading reason that truck drivers drove fatigued. Commercial trucks can weigh anywhere from 30,000lbs to 80,000lbs. The average passenger vehicle weighs 4,100lbs. This incredible difference in weight is exactly why truck drivers must carefully and closely follow the rules of the road. When a tractor-trailer that is loaded with product collides with a car, the injuries that result from that crash are frequently devastating and life-threatening.
